    Hey guys,

    i'm the owner of the car. If u guys r wondering heres what happened. I was driving back from school. It was a straight road with a slight left hand bend. Speed limit on the road was 70km/h. I was doing about 70-80km/h cant really remember.

    This is what happened. I was in the right lane, suddenly there was a snap, car started to lose control & started to yaw to the right. I tried to turn it to the left cause i was almost on the wrong side of the road heading for oncoming traffic. At this point my rear right tyre blew causing me to spin 180 degress straight into the electric post on the left lane. Impact was at 80km/h on the drivers side.

    I didnt hit anything or go over any pot holes prior to the accident. The coppers came & took a statement & said if i dont get a report written from a mechanic stating it was a mechanical fault they were gonna charge me with reckless driving. F**cking pigs.

    I got the report the day itself & i dont have to pay any fine to the cops or for the electric pole. But i still lost my eg. Very sad day.

    So this is a lesson to all u guys. Dont buy megan racing LCA. I'm gonna be parting out my car pretty soon. So just look out for that.
